Hillenbrand, Inc. (NYSE : HI) entered into a definitive agreement to acquire Herbold Meckesheim Gmbh for an enterprise value of approximately Ã79 million on June 30, 2022. At the completion of this transaction, Herbold will join the Coperion and Rotex brands as part of Hillenbrand's Advanced Process Solutions (APS) segment. Hillenbrand expects to use cash on hand and cash available under its revolving credit facility to fund the acquisition.
Herbold Meckesheim Gmbh generates annual revenue of more than Ã50 million. The transaction is subject to regulatory approval and customary closing conditions and is expected to close during the fiscal fourth quarter of 2022. The transaction is expected to be accretive to adjusted EPS within first full year.
Henning Graw of IMAP M&A Consultants AG acted as financial advisor to Herbold Meckesheim GmbH.
Hillenbrand, Inc. is a global industrial company that provides processing equipment and solutions. The Company operates through two segments: advanced process solutions and molding technology solutions. The advanced process solutions segment is a provider of process and material handling equipment, systems, and aftermarket parts and services for a variety of industries, including durable plastics, food and recycling. This segment's technologies include compounding, extrusion, material handling, conveying, mixing, ingredient automation, portion process, and screening and separating equipment. The molding technology solutions segment provides equipment, systems and aftermarket parts and service for the plastic technology processing industry. This segment has a product portfolio that includes injection molding and extrusion equipment, hot runner systems, mold bases and components, and maintenance, repair, and operating supplies. Its brands include Coperion, Milacron, K-Tron and Rotex.
